Financial
IJR tracks the S&P SmallCap 600, which uniquely requires constituent companies to be profitable for four consecutive quarters—effectively filtering out 'zombie' companies that plague other small-cap indices. It maintains a low expense ratio (0.06%) and a lower P/E ratio compared to growth-heavy indices.
- ·Expense Ratio: 0.06%
- ·Price-to-Earnings (P/E): ~15.2x (Lower than S&P 500's ~22x)
- ·Profitability Screen: Mandated positive trailing 4-quarter earnings
- ·Diversification: Over 600 holdings with no single stock dominance

Peer temperature
How direct competitors stack up against IJR right now.
- NEUTRALIWMiShares Russell 2000 ETF
COLDER — lacks the S&P profitability screen, resulting in ~40% exposure to non-earners and higher leverage.
See full analysis → - NEUTRALVBVanguard Small-Cap ETF
COLDER — holds mid-cap 'crossover' names which dilutes pure small-cap exposure and reduces the potential 'rotation' upside.
See full analysis → - HOTAVUVAvantis U.S. Small Cap Value ETF
HOTTER — actively targets deeper value and higher profitability factors that historically outperform during late-cycle recoveries.
